Description

一种调光透明投影膜
本申请要求了申请日为2021年8月2日,申请号为CN202110878623.9,发明名称为“一种调光透明投影膜”的发明专利申请的优先权,其全部内容通过引用结合在本申请中。
技术领域
本发明涉及透明投影应用技术领域,尤其涉及一种调光透明投影膜。
背景技术
透明投影技术作为一种新兴的显示技术,在保证成像的同时,亦可观察到另一侧景物,实现了虚实结合,可广泛应用于广告宣传,商务展会,娱乐活动,家庭休闲等多个方面,极大的满足了现在人的生活需要。当前较为成熟的透明投影技术有全息投影技术,但其价格昂贵、工艺复杂、生产成本较高。在专利CN211264062U中,揭示了一种新的光学薄膜技术,其搭配投影仪可实现透明投影显示的应用,结构简单,工艺易于实现。但当环境光较强时,外界光线透过投影膜,进入观察者视线范围,干扰投影显示效果,这对其应用场景环境提出了更高的要求,大大限制了其应用范围。
因此,需要提供一种能够适用于多种光线环境,兼具投影效果和透明性、且结构和制备工艺简单的投影膜。
发明内容
本发明针对现有技术中存在的以上技术问题,提供一种可调光的透明投影膜,实现透明投影的同时兼具调光功能,可根据应用场景的不同调节控制外部光线的透过,使得透明投影效果更佳,并且结构和制备工 艺简单。
本发明采用的技术方案如下:
一种调光透明投影膜,所述调光透明投影膜包括平行设置的透明投影层和调光层,所述透明投影层在对预先设定的反射光进行漫反射实现正投投影的同时呈现所述透明投影层后的真实世界环境,所述调光层为透过率可调的透明层,所述调光层的透过率在0.5%-80%之间连续调整。
优选地,所述调光层采用SPD调光器件或染料液晶调光器件。
优选地,所述透明投影层包括基层、随机结构层、镀层以及折射率匹配层。
优选地,所述随机结构层与所述折射率匹配层的折射率基本相同。
优选地,所述调光层位于所述透明投影层的背离设置投影机的一侧,便于透明投影层的反射成像。
优选地,所述调光层包括依次设置的第一透明基底、第一透明导电层、调光材料层、第二透明导电层和第二透明基底。
优选地,还包括位于所述第一透明基底和所述第二透明基底之间的支撑结构。
优选地,所述支撑结构为柱状支撑机构或间隔球,所述支撑结构的材料包括树脂、玻璃纤维以及无机材料中的至少一种。
优选地,还包括位于所述透明投影层和所述调光层之间的吸附层和透明胶层。
优选地,所述吸附层为含氢量为0.1wt%-5wt%的含氢硅油。
本申请的有益效果在于,提供了一种调光透明投影膜,所述调光透 明投影膜包括平行设置的透明投影层和调光层,所述透明投影层在对预先设定的反射光进行漫反射实现正投投影的同时呈现所述透明投影层后的真实世界环境,同时调光层通过改变光线透过率,调整背侧入射光线的强弱,同时不影响透明投影层的反射成像效率,可实现最佳的前置投影和后测物体的观察效果,可适用于多种环境场所。

具体实施方式
为使本申请的目的、技术方案和优点更加清楚,下面将结合本申请具体实施例及附图对本申请技术方案进行清楚、完整地描述。显然,所描述的实施例仅是本申请一部分实施例,而不是全部的实施例,不用来限制本发明的范围。基于本申请中的实施例,本领域普通技术人员在没 有做出创造性劳动前提下所获得的所有其他实施例,都属于本申请保护的范围。
本申请所公开的实施方案涉及一种调光透明投影膜,如图1所示,所述调光透明投影膜01包括平行设置的透明投影层1和调光层2,所述调光层为透过率可调的透明层,所述调光层的透过率在0.5%-80%之间连续调整;所述透明投影层1在对预先设定的反射光进行漫反射实现正投投影的同时呈现所述透明投影层后的真实世界环境,同时调光层2可以调整后侧光线的透过率,避免投影膜侧背面强光线对投影成像效果的干扰,同时调光层在调整光线透过率的同时允许观察者同时观察透过所述调光透明投影膜的影像。
本申请中,透明投影层可对预先设定的正向入射光线进行漫反射成像,同时兼顾背向光线的透过功能,作为优选的实施方案,如图2所示,透明投影层1包括基层11、随机结构层12、镀层13以及折射率匹配层14;其中,随机结构层与基层接触的一面是平坦的表面,与镀层接触的一面是不平坦的结构化表面,进一步地,不平坦的结构化表面为具有预定表面微结构的透明光学树脂膜;作为进一步优选的实施方案,所述随机结构层12与所述折射率匹配层14的折射率基本相同;其中,所述随机结构层12是由光学树脂制备而成,进一步地,所述光学树脂可以为但不仅仅限于丙烯酸树脂、聚氨酯树脂、硅胶中的任意一种,其中,丙烯酸树脂是丙烯酸、甲基丙烯酸及其衍生物聚合物的总称;聚氨酯树脂(聚氨酯)是由多元醇和异氰酸酯组成的聚合物,对各类基材均具有很强的附着力,且弹性高,耐磨性好;制备所述随机结构层的工艺可以通过使用 任意一种湿式涂覆工艺来实现,具体地,可以为但不仅仅限于胶印、转印、挤压、狭缝、涂布中的任意一种;制备所述镀层的工艺可以为但不仅仅限于磁控溅射、蒸镀或其他物理气相沉积中的任意一种。
具体地,随机结构层12可由以下方法制备:将具有任何随机形状或具有某些图案的微结构表面的模板放置在基层11上方,同时将光学树脂置于基层与模板之间,使光学树脂层与模板接触的表面顺应模板的微结构,固化光学树脂层后剥离模板;其中,固化的方式可以为但不仅仅限于热固化、光固化、EB固化中的至少一种。
本申请中,作为优选的实施方案,所述调光层位于所述透明投影层的背离设置投影机的一侧,同时为了保证调光透明投影膜投影的高清,作为优选的实施方案,所述透明投影层1的反射率为10%~70%。
本申请中,作为一个优选的实施方案,所述透明投影层和所述调光层之间通过透明胶层或吸附层固定在一起,其中,所述吸附层材料可以为但不仅仅限于硅油等,作为进一步优选的实施方案,所述硅油为含氢量为0.1wt%-5wt%的含氢硅油。
本申请中,作为优选的实施方案,如图3所示,调光层2包括依次设置的第一透明基底21、第一透明导电层22、调光材料层23、第二透明导电层24和第二透明基底25;其中,第一透明基底21和第二透明基底25用于承载其上各个膜层,可以为但不仅仅限于玻璃、PET、PEN、PC、PP、PMMA、PBT、PVC、PI、纤维素中的至少一种;另外,第一透明导电层22和第二透明导电层24均为整层设置,第一透明导电层22、第二透明导电层24优选地采用ITO材料,但不限于此,第一透明导电层22和 第二透明导电层24还可以采用碳系导电薄膜、金属纳米线导电薄膜、金属氧化薄膜等,其中碳系导电薄膜主要有氧化石墨烯和碳纳米管两大类,金属纳米线导电薄膜常用的有银纳米线、铜纳米线等,金属氧化薄膜包括使用氧化铟锡、氧化铟、氧化锡、氧化锌以及其他金属氧化物的混合。
本申请中,作为优选的实施方案,如图4所示,所述调光层还包括位于所述调光材料层23周围的封框结构26,封框结构26可由反应型胶黏剂聚合固化形成,包括但不限于热固化型环氧树脂胶、光固型丙烯酸酯胶以及UV加热混合型胶等;作为进一步优选的实施方案,所述调光层2还包括位于所述第一透明基底21和所述第二透明基底25之间的支撑结构27,支撑结构27可分布在第一透明基底21和第二透明基底25之间的任何地方,包括封框结构26内;作为进一步优选的实施方案,支撑结构27为柱状支撑机构或间隔球,其中,支撑结构的的材料为树脂、玻璃纤维以及无机材料中的至少一种,包括但不限于聚苯乙烯、二氧化硅等;支撑结构的形状可为球状、棒状,或其他形状。支撑结构27的尺寸根据调光层厚度而定,本申请不限于此,支撑结构还可以为其他结构代替,不再赘述。
本申请中,作为优选的实施方案,调光层采用SPD调光器件或染料液晶调光器件;其中,所述SPD调光器件(Suspended Particle Device)的调光材料层包括SPD组合物;染料液晶调光器件的调光材料层包括染料液晶组合物;但本申请不限于此,所有可实现入射光透过率可调的结构均可用来替代本申请的调光层结构。
另外,本领域技术人员应当理解,在本发明的保护范围内,不排除 在透明投影层1或调光层2之间或二者相互背离对方的外侧还可以有其他层,例如:结合层、加强层、消反射层、吸收层、增透层等,并且,本领域技术人员应当理解,这些层可以被理解为是透明投影层1或调光层2的一部分。
本申请中,所述的调光透明投影膜01可与投影仪02搭配使用,投影仪和观察者均位于调光透明投影膜的透明投影层一侧,投影仪投影输出光线将图像投射在透明投影层上,观察者通过透明投影层1的漫反射看到投影图像,同时,观察者在观察区域内还可同时看到调光透明投影膜01后面的物体,当调光透明投影膜01背侧光线环境较强时,较多环境光线透过调光透明投影膜,进入观察者视线中,对投影图像观察效果产生影响,此时通过改变调光层透过率,调整背侧入射光线的强弱,同时不影响透明投影层1的反射成像效率,可实现最佳的前置投影和后侧物体的观察效果。

Claims (10)

  1. 一种调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,所述调光透明投影膜包括平行设置的透明投影层和调光层,所述透明投影层在对预先设定的反射光进行漫反射实现正投投影的同时呈现所述透明投影层后的真实世界环境,所述调光层为透过率可调的透明层,所述调光层的透过率在0.5%-80%之间连续调整。
  2. 如权利要求1所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,所述调光层采用SPD调光器件或染料液晶调光器件。
  3. 如权利要求1所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,所述透明投影层包括基层、随机结构层、镀层以及折射率匹配层。
  4. 如权利要求3所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,所述随机结构层与所述折射率匹配层的折射率基本相同。
  5. 如权利要求1所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,所述调光层位于所述透明投影层的背离设置投影机的一侧。
  6. 如权利要求1所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,所述调光层包括依次设置的第一透明基底、第一透明导电层、调光材料层、第二透明导电层和第二透明基底。
  7. 如权利要求6所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,还包括位于所述第一透明基底和所述第二透明基底之间的支撑结构。
  8. 如权利要求7所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,所述支撑结构为柱状支撑机构或间隔球,所述支撑结构的材料为树脂、玻璃纤维以及无机材料中的至少一种。
  9. 如权利要求1所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,还包括位于所述透明投影层和所述调光层之间的吸附层或透明胶层。
  10. 如权利要求9所述的调光透明投影膜,其特征在于,所述吸附层为含氢量为0.1wt%-5wt%的含氢硅油。
